FULL WELSH HONOURS LIST

-

ROYAL VICTORIAN ORDER DCVO

Mrs Kathrin Elizabeth Thomas, CVO, JP. Lord-Lieutenant of Mid-Glamorgan.

MVO

Ian John Miles. Senior manager Specialist Operations, Dyfed-Powys Police.

Mrs Audrey Williams. For services to the Lieutenanc­y of Dyfed.

ORDER OF THE BRITISH EMPIRE CBE

Ms Clare Joanne Connor, OBE. Director of Women’s Cricket, England and Wales Cricket Board. For services to Cricket.

Sean Nicholas Dennehey. Deputy chief executive Intellectu­al Property Office. For services to Intellectu­al Property. (Monmouthsh­ire)

Professor Simon John Gibson, OBE. Chief executive, Wesley Clover Corporatio­n. For services to the Economy in Wales. (Monmouth)

Professor Karen Margaret Holford. Deputy Vice Chancellor Cardiff University. For services to Engineerin­g and the Advancemen­t of Women in Science and Engineerin­g. (Cardiff )

David Robert Michael Melding. For political and public service.

Professor Philip Alexander Routledge, OBE. Consultant Physician, Llandough Hospital, Cardiff and Professor Emeritus of Clinical Pharmacolo­gy. Cardiff University. For services to Medicine. (Cardiff)

OBE

Professor Antony Chapman. Formerly Vice Chancellor Cardiff Metropolit­an University. For services to Higher Education. (Cyncoed, Cardiff )

Sam Kennedy-Warburton. For services to Rugby Union. (Cardiff )

Professor Hilary Margaret Lappin-Scott. For services to Microbiolo­gy and the Advancemen­t of Women in Science and Engineerin­g. (Swansea)

Ms Deborah Moggach. For services to Literature and Drama. (Powys)

Jonathan Howell Morgan. For services to Disability Sport in Wales. (Bishopston, Swansea)

David Arwyn Watkins. Managing director Cambrian Training Company. For services to Education and Training in Wales. ( Welshpool, Powys)

MBE

Michael Bell. For services to the Cardiff Philharmon­ic Orchestra. (Roath, Cardiff )

Detective Constable Timothy John Bird. North Wales Police. For services to Policing and the community in north Wales. (Conwy)

Mrs Kathleen Nancy Burns. For services to Post 16 Education and Skills in Wales. (Abergavenn­y, Monmouthsh­ire)

Mrs Catherine Vivian Lindsay Clay. For political and public service. (South Glamorgan)

Royston Vincent Court. For services to Inclusive Judo. (Penylan, Cardiff )

Alan Davis. Coach Maindy Flyers, Cardiff and Newport. For services to Youth Cycling and Diversity Inclusion in South Wales. (Cardiff )

Brian Timothy Exell. President Seashell Trust and chair of governors, Ysgol y Deri, Penarth. For services to Special Needs Education in Wales and England. (Ogmore By Sea, Vale of Glamorgan)

Dr Rosemary Fox. National director for Screening Programmes Public Health Wales. For services to Healthcare in Wales. ( Whitchurch, Cardiff )

Sgt Scott John Gallagher. North Wales Police. For services to Policing and the National Police Air Service. (Flintshire)

Mrs Susan Yvonne Hollister. Head teacher, Cefn Hengoed Community School, Swansea. For services to Education in Swansea. (Neath, Neath Port Talbot)

William Thomas Hopkins. For services to the community, particular­ly Children and Maritime Safety, in south Wales. (Port Talbot, Neath Port Talbot)

David Ellis Jenkins. For services to Maritime Safety. (Aberystwyt­h, Ceredigion)

Mrs Karen Jones. For services to Children with Life Limiting Illnesses in the North West and North Wales. (Neston, Cheshire)

Mrs Rowena Wendy Jones. Paediatric Oncology Outreach Specialist Nurse, Hywel Dda University Health Board. For services to Sick and Disabled Children and End of Life Care. (Aberaeron, Ceredigion)

Alexander Khan. Chief executive officer, Lifetime Training. For services to Apprentice­ships. (Raglan, Monmouthsh­ire)

Mark Ralph Langshaw. Managing director, Continenta­l Teves Ltd. For services to the Economy and Community in Blaenau Gwent. (Usk, Monmouthsh­ire) Maj Edwyn Nicholas Launders. Welsh Guards. Mrs Margaret Lynne McCabe. Head, Welsh Tribunals Unit. For services to Administra­tive Justice in Wales.

Daniel McCallum. Co-founder and managing director of Awel Aman Tawe. For services to Community Energy in Wales.

Mrs Rachel Duncan Morgan. For services to UK Antarctic Heritage and Conservati­on. (Monmouthsh­ire)

Constable Richard Hugh Morgan. South Wales Police. For charitable services to Armed Forces Veterans.

Mrs Elizabeth Julie Morris. Head teacher, Severn Primary School, Cardiff. For services to Education.

Ms Helen Margaret Phillips. For services to Welsh gymnastics and the Commonweal­th Games Council for Wales.

Gurmit Singh Randhawa. For services to community cohesion in the Vale of Glamorgan. (Barry, Vale of Glamorgan)

Mrs Louise Mary Rooney. Senior nurse and head of prison healthcare, HM Prison Usk. For services to nursing and prison healthcare in Monmouthsh­ire. (Chepstow)

John Victor Frederick Voss. For services to Rugby. (Barry)

Edward John Watts. For services to the Scouting Movement, Mission to Seafarers and Community Cohesion in South Wales. (Newport, Gwent)

BRITISH EMPIRE MEDAL BEM

Mrs Catherine Cicely Beech. For services to the community in Ceredigion. (Borth, Ceredigion)

Mrs Mary Clarke. For services to Flood Defence and the Community in Cardiff. (Rhiwbina, Cardiff )

Mrs Diane Gail Curtis. Manager, Bowel Screening Wales. For services to Cancer Patients. (Pontypridd, Rhondda Cynon Taff )

Mrs Sheila Delahoy. For services to Cancer and Cystic Fibrosis charities in Flintshire.

Gareth Evans. Deputy Local Policing Inspector South Wales Police. For services to Community Cohesion and Engagement. (Cardiff )

Mrs Gay Sandra Fifield. For services to Older People in South Wales. (Barry)

Bernard Oswyn George. For services to Withybush Hospital Chemothera­py Day Unit Pembrokesh­ire. (Milford Haven, Pembrokesh­ire)

Mrs Patricia Elizabeth George. For services to Withybush Hospital Chemothera­py Day Unit, Pembrokesh­ire. (Milford Haven, Pembrokesh­ire)

Mrs Teifwen Mary George. For services to Equality, Young People, Charity and the Community in Merthyr Tydfil. (Aberdare, Rhondda Cynon Taff )

David Edward Gravell. For services to Charity. Sport and Education in Wales. (Kidwelly, Carmarthen­shire)

Mrs Jenny Griffiths. For services to Wrexham Maelor Hospital north Wales. (Llay, Wrexham)

Gareth Jones. For services to Church Communitie­s in Skewen and Neath South West Wales. (Neath)

Mrs Helena Jones. For services to Young People and the Community in Wales. (Brecon, Powys)

Mrs Maria Kovacevic-Thomas. For services to the National Health Service and voluntary service in Merthyr Tydfil. (Heolgerrig, Merthyr Tydfil)

Mrs Angeline Margaret Lawson. For services to Children, the Judiciary and the Community in Denbighshi­re. (Denbigh, Denbighshi­re)

Mrs Ellen Maisie Mann. Nurse, Cwm Taf University Health Board. For services to Children and Young People. (Pontypridd, Rhondda Cynon Taff )

Alistair McInnes. Civilian assistant, Gwent and Powys Army Cadet Force. For voluntary service to Young People. (Brecon, Powys)

Elvet Owen Richards. For services to the Community in Trelystan, Powys. (Marton, Shropshire)

William Robert Roberts. For services to the Community in Tyn-y-Groes Conwy. (Conwy)

Mrs Jeanette Lavon Smith. County Youth Officer, West Glamorgan St John Ambulance. For voluntary service to First Aid and to Young People. (Swansea)

Mrs Sheila Lynnette Thomas. For services to Music, Education and the Welsh Language in Powys. (Brecon, Powys)

Dr Margaret Ruth Vincent. For charitable services in the UK and Abroad and the Community in Swansea. (Swansea)

Ms Alyson Elizabeth Williams. For services to Young People and the Community in Swansea. (Cwmbwria, Swansea)

QUEEN’S POLICE MEDAL QPM

Matthew Jonathan Jukes. Deputy chief constable, South Wales Police.

Superinten­dent Lee Porter. South Wales Police.

QUEEN’S AMBULANCE SERVICE MEDAL QAM

Mrs Kath Charters. Clinical Data Specialist, Welsh Ambulance Service NHS Trust.

David Roger Thomas John. Advanced Paramedic Practition­er, Welsh Ambulance Service NHS Trust.
